Layla
- Arabic: Dark beauty; night
Origin:
Description:
Layla is a lyrical name that's taken huge leaps and bounds to establish its presence as a top girl name. Of Arabic origin, the romantic-sounding name means "dark beauty," although the name would be appropriate even if your daughter were not a brunette. It's also the name of a famous Eric Clapton song inspired by his then unrequited love for Pattie Boyd, wife of his pal and musician George Harrison.
